Russia Regrets U.S. Refusal to Grant Visa to Abkhaz Official
Civil Georgia, Tbilisi / 13 Oct.'06 / 19:26

The Russian Foreign Ministry said on Friday that the U.S. Embassy’s refusal to grant an entry visa to Abkhaz Foreign Minister Sergey Shamba has “deprived the UN Security Council of the opportunity to hear the opinion of the Abkhaz side and get a balanced impression about the situation in the conflict zone.”

Russia wanted to convene an “Arria formula” meeting at the UN Security Council to arrange an informal meeting between the breakaway region’s Foreign Minister and Security Council members.

Sergey Shamba, a Russia citizen who is currently in Moscow, recently met with Russian Deputy Foreign Minister Grigory Karasin.

Issues related with the Abkhaz conflict resolution and UN Security Council draft resolution on Abkhazia was discussed during the meeting, according to the Russian Foreign Ministry.
